Itemoids

You are not logged in so some information on this page has been withheld. To see more, please log in or sign up.

DAILY MAIL LIVE BLOG: 'With Love, Meghan' landed on Netflix at 8am after the Duchess of Sussex teased the trailer two weeks ago on her Instagram page.